Tajik-Chinese geological services agreed to conduct geological studies
Dushanbe, 20.07.2016 /NIAT “Khovar”/. The issues of conducting joint geological studies and training of specialists were discussed at the meeting of the leadership of the Main Department of Geology of Tajikistan with the delegation of Chinese Geological Service led by the Deputy Head of this Service Wang Yang.
According to the press service of the Main Department of Geology under the Government of the country, during the meeting the issues of further cooperation, particularly regarding the completion of geological exploration in promising areas at the border areas have also been discussed.
It should be recalled that the parties cooperate according to the “Cooperation Agreement for joint exploration work at the border areas”, which was signed on November 25, 2010, and achieved significant results in this direction.
